What is hex #5D100A Color?

Blood (Organ) (Hex code: 5D100A) Thumbnail

The color name of hex code #5D100A is Blood (Organ). The RGB values are (93, 16, 10) which means it is composed of 78% red, 13% green and 8% blue. The CMYK color codes, used in printers, are C:0 M:83 Y:89 K:64. In the HSV/HSB scale, #5D100A has a hue of 4°, 89% saturation and a brightness value of 36%.

Complementary Palette

The complement of #5D100A is #0A575D which is called Midnight Green (Eagle Green). Complementary colors are those found at the opposite ends of the color wheel. Thus, as per the RGB system, the best contrast to #5D100A color is offered by #0A575D. The complementary color palette is easiest to use and work with. Split-Complementary Palette

As per the RGB color wheel, the split-complementary colors of #5D100A are #0A5D3A (Castleton Green) and #0A2E5D (Cool Black). A split-complementary color palette consists of the main color along with those on either side (30°) of the complementary color. Based on our research, usage of split-complementary palettes is on the rise online, especially in graphics and web sites designs. It may be because it is not as contrasting as the complementary color palette and, hence, results in a combination which is pleasant to the eyes.
